Common Posture Mistakes
Many people unknowingly make common pose mistakes that can cause neck discomfort and pain. One of the most frequent errors is slouching while sitting or standing. When you hunch your shoulders or lean ahead, you strain your neck muscle mass, producing tension that can escalate right into discomfort.
An additional mistake is looking down at your gadgets for extensive periods. Whether you're scrolling on your phone or working at a computer system, tilting your head downward places additional pressure on your neck.
Additionally, you could find yourself craning your neck to get a far better sight, specifically in congested rooms or during meetings. This forward head pose can contribute to persistent neck discomfort over time.
Poor ergonomic setups also come into play. If your workstation isn't aligned correctly, you might be forced into unnatural placements that can activate pain.
Lastly, neglecting to take breaks throughout extended periods of sitting can aggravate these problems. Your muscle mass need activity to remain relaxed and healthy and balanced.
